Output ecdb56d919badf6b5b20857ccd9f6a77a9289e54a393fc42be762217d77a4e83:0

value
1422598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5ebaaf4f0c2ddc12f7d0e229ca539d1cc5e7de OP_EQUAL
address
MU5f3j9dgchrTnrYWW2c6GUxk7L1jeFxwc
transaction
ecdb56d919badf6b5b20857ccd9f6a77a9289e54a393fc42be762217d77a4e83
spent
true